MoonlightDrive:In case you don't know, the uber set destination [/b]feature is the best among all in terms of earnings the only set back is one can't set destination at will. Now, this is it about the uber[b] set destination feature. Take for instance you're going to ajah under bridge from oshodi and you're able to set destination, every trip request you see that is tag [b]towards your destination[/b]is actually towards your destination and if it doesn't get you to your destination which is ajah under bridge uber will still merge you with another trip towards same ajah- under bridge. Meaning you've better chance of making more money from multiple trips. On the flip side, Bolt can give you ojota, ikoyi, surulere or lekki or marinna which ever comes first and once that is done that's all and you only have two slots per day. The bolt set destination feature blocks you from every incoming request so once you end the current one you automatically go offline and then use the 2nd one if you still have but Uber will still give you other trip towards your actual destination even b4 you complete your current trip. Now this is the trick behind the Uber set destination for those who like selecting trips to favourable places... Take for instance you're in Sango Ota and you want to get to Lakowe. If you're fortunate to set destination you get trips to either, Abule Egba, Agege, Oga, Iyana ipaja, igando, LASU, ikeja, Suru, Lagos mainland and Itio-Osa LGA till you get to Lakowe and will still be getting trips within even when you're in Lakowe. Yesterday I was going to Ajah and I set destination to Ajah Under Bridge and i was lucky... Uber gave me Ajah Under Bridge even though I was at silver fox and the rider was at Oriental Hotel. But Bolt was giving me Silverbird Rd, Lekki phase 1 inside and lekki phase 2 axis.
